6 Boys May Not Graduate Over Facebook Kiss Photos

Filipino students called 'sluts,' denied diplomas over kissing photos

(Newser) – Some of the stricter Catholic school principals in the Philippines have taken to going through students' Facebook pages—and they're not liking what they see. But a court has overturned one school's decision to ban five girls from high school graduation ceremonies because they posed for photos in bikinis at a beach party, AP reports. School officials accused the five of "engaging in immoral, indecent, obscene or lewd acts," and they were summoned before the principal and called "sluts," their lawyer says.

The judge slammed school officials for calling the girls "inappropriate names," and ruled that barring them from graduation ceremonies "would indeed be most un-Christian if not entirely inhuman." At another high school, officials say that they are going to withhold the diplomas of six boys because of Facebook photos in which they appear to be kissing. A Department of Education officer says the boys told him they took prank photos that made it look like their lips were touching, and they shared them by accident.

March is the month of graduation festivities nationwide in Philippines - if school officials don't spot racy Facebook photos.
